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

The present invention provides diagnostic tools, systems, and methods for detecting wild type p53 and p53-associated mutations for the treatment of disease with peptidomimetic macrocycles.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1 . A method for treating a condition in a subject in need thereof, the method comprising: a) performing an assay to determine a mutational status of a gene that modulates the p53 pathway in the subject; and b) administering to the subject a therapeutically-effective amount of a peptidomimetic macrocycle or a pharmaceutically-acceptable salt thereof. 2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the peptidomimetic macrocycle comprises a sequence that is at least 60% identical to a subsequence of p53. 3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the peptidomimetic macrocycle binds to MDM2, HDM2, MDMX, or HDMX. 4 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the gene is TP53. 5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the mutational status relates to a mutation that is a frameshift. 6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the mutational status relates to a mutation that is a splice site mutation. 7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the mutational status relates to a mutation that is an insertion. 8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the mutational status relates to a mutation that is a deletion. 9 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the mutational status relates to a mutation that is a substitution. 10 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the mutational status relates to a mutation that is a copy number loss. 11 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the mutational status relates to a mutation that is a single nucleotide polymorphism. 12 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the assay is next-generation sequencing. 13 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the assay is DNA sequencing. 14 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the assay is RNA sequencing. 15 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the condition is a cancer. 16 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the peptidomimetic macrocycle comprises an amino acid sequence that is at least about 60% identical to an amino acid sequence of the amino acid sequences in Tables 9-24. 17 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the peptidomimetic macrocycle comprises an amino acid sequence that is at least about 80% identical to an amino acid sequence of the amino acid sequences in Tables 9-24. 18 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the peptidomimetic macrocycle comprises an amino acid sequence that is at least about 90% identical to an amino acid sequence of the amino acid sequences in Tables 9-24. 19 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the peptidomimetic macrocycle comprises an amino acid sequence that is at least about 95% identical to an amino acid sequence of the amino acid sequences in Tables 9-24. 20 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the peptidomimetic macrocycle comprises an amino acid sequence that is an amino acid sequence of the amino acid sequences in Tables 9-24. 21 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the peptidomimetic macrocycle is an amino acid sequence of the amino acid sequences in Tables 9-24.
